Transaction f29393a63e2b985c34361d5e13086c8242f4a721e568ddcb02b3ad36dffbe107
1 Input
2 Outputs
- f29393a63e2b985c34361d5e13086c8242f4a721e568ddcb02b3ad36dffbe107:0
- f29393a63e2b985c34361d5e13086c8242f4a721e568ddcb02b3ad36dffbe107:1
value 1294000
address 34hGacWv5i3qY6Vi5mAmg6FEcf4RTu1NJz
value 16819966
address 1KjuSQcxsBpSFH5BmybWerY6CJAQr91XFy